Description
A hearty and flavorful Tuscan white bean soup with Italian sausage, vegetables, and fresh spinach, perfect for chilly evenings.
Ingredients
Scale
- 1 pound Italian sausage
- 1 onion, chopped
- 2 carrots, diced
- 2 celery stalks, diced
- 3 cloves garlic, minced
- 4 cups vegetable broth
- 2 cans (15 oz each) white beans, drained and rinsed
- 1 teaspoon dried thyme
- 1 teaspoon dried oregano
- Salt and pepper to taste
- 4 cups fresh spinach
- Olive oil for cooking
Instructions
- Heat olive oil in a large pot over medium heat until shimmering.
- Add the Italian sausage and cook until browned, about 5-7 minutes.
- Remove the sausage and set it aside.
- Add onion, carrots, and celery to the pot, cooking until softened, about 5-6 minutes.
- Stir in the garlic and cook for another minute until fragrant.
- Return the sausage to the pot and add the vegetable broth, white beans, thyme, oregano, salt, and pepper.
- Bring to a boil, then reduce heat and simmer for 20-30 minutes.
- Stir in fresh spinach and cook until wilted, about 2-3 minutes.
- Adjust seasoning to taste and serve hot.
Notes
Best eaten fresh, but flavors deepen overnight. Store without spinach and add fresh spinach when reheating.
